The Moulton TSR 2 Specification has been released. This model features a 2 speed Sturmey Archer S2C hub, with kick-back shifting and a coaster (or back pedal-) brake. This means that there are no…

City cycling just got a whole lot easier and smoother with the new Moulton TSR-2. As clean in lines as a fixie, the TSR-2 has a surprise in store- the new Sturmey Archer S2C 'kick-shift' hub. This…

Reports suggest that the TSR2 is a prototype, but will be available in 2010, costing less than £1000. Photos from Jack Thurston on Flickr [flickr-gallery mode="photoset" photoset="72157622545366532"]
